Zhu Da, a native of Badashan, was an imperial clan of the Ming Dynasty. At that time, the Qing soldiers entered the customs and the Ming Dynasty perished. At this time, Zhu Da was only 19 years old, ending his noble life. The descendants of Zhu Yuanzhang have great backbone and seldom take refuge in the Qing Dynasty. In order to avoid disaster, Zhu Da gave himself many names, and Badashanren is the one we are most familiar with.
Zhu Da was born in a scholarly family. He can write poetry at the age of eight and draw at the age of eleven. He is very clever. He couldn't resist the Qing dynasty by force, so he fought back in his own unique way. Therefore, in order to express his inner resentment, Zhu Da began to ridicule the Qing Dynasty with his unique painting style. The eyes of fish, insects, birds and animals in his paintings are round, with eyes in the middle, full of stubbornness and stubbornness, expressing contempt for the Qing Dynasty. "See the sky with black eyes and the world with white eyes" is Zhu Da's world outlook.
The title of Badashanren was first used by Zhu Da after he was sixty years old. He often associates "Badashanren" at the signature, just like "dumbfounding". When others see it, they seem to be crying and laughing, and crying and not crying, which is full of Zhu Da's helplessness.
Zhu Da was loyal to Daming all his life, rebelled against the Qing Dynasty in his own way, and called himself a adherent of Ming Dynasty. Although he lived in poverty in Shan Ye, he never bowed to the rulers of the Qing Dynasty.
